Why These Are the Top Nissan Repair Auto Repair Shops in Clarksburg

** The Nissan repair market for Clarksburg, CA, is intrinsically linked to the greater Sacramento area. As a smaller agricultural community, Clarksburg itself does not host any dedicated, high-volume Nissan specialist shops. Therefore, residents seeking expert-level service for complex systems like CVTs, VQ engines, or performance models must look to Sacramento and its immediate suburbs, such as West Sacramento. The competition in the Sacramento market is robust, with a healthy mix of dealerships and high-quality independent specialists. This competition benefits the consumer, driving a focus on customer service and technical specialization. Independent shops like those listed have successfully competed by offering dealership-level expertise at more competitive labor rates. Typical pricing is in line with a major metropolitan area, with general maintenance being reasonably priced, while specialized work on GT-Rs, hybrid systems, and CVT transmissions commands a premium due to the required training, tools, and parts. Overall, the quality of specialized Nissan care available to Clarksburg residents is excellent, provided they are willing to travel a short distance to a reputable shop in the surrounding region.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about nissan repair services in Clarksburg, CA

What are the most common Nissan repair issues for drivers in the Clarksburg area?

In Clarksburg, common issues include CVT transmission service or repair due to heat stress from valley driving, and brake system wear from frequent stops on local rural roads and Highway 160. Nissan models like the Altima and Rogue also often require attention for electrical components affected by our hot, dry summers.

How can I find a reputable and trustworthy Nissan repair shop in Clarksburg?

Look for a shop with certified Nissan technicians (ASE or Nissan-specific credentials) and strong local reviews from Clarksburg or nearby West Sacramento residents. A quality shop will specialize in Japanese imports, use OEM or high-quality parts, and be transparent about diagnostics and estimates.

When should I seek local service for my Nissan's check engine light in Clarksburg?

Seek immediate service if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ire that could damage the catalytic converter, especially important for California emissions compliance. For a steady light, schedule a prompt diagnostic scan at a local shop to avoid being stranded on rural Yolo County roads.

Are Nissan repair costs in Clarksburg typically higher than in larger cities like Sacramento?

Labor rates in Clarksburg can be competitive, but parts availability might cause slight delays or variations. For major repairs, getting a quote from a trusted local specialist and comparing it to a Sacramento dealership can be wise, factoring in the convenience and personal service of a local shop.

What local Clarksburg factors should I consider for Nissan maintenance?

The dusty, agricultural environment necessitates more frequent cabin air and engine air filter changes. Also, prepare your cooling system for intense summer heat to prevent overheating, and consider undercarriage checks if you frequently drive on the levee roads or near the vineyards.
